Ingredients & Directions


1/4 c Nuts
1 Egg
3 tb Shortening
1 c Milk
3 oz Unsweetened chocolate;
– Premelted envelopes
1/2 ts Vanilla
1 1/4 c Flour
1 1/3 c Sugar
1 1/4 ts Baking powder
1/2 ts Salt
1/4 ts Soda
1/2 c Semisweet chocolate pieces

Heat oven to 350~. Grease and flour baking pan,
9x9x2″. Measure nuts into blender; chop on low speed.
Set nuts aside. In order listed, measure remaining
ingredients except chocolate pieces into blender.
Blend 30 seconds on high speed, stopping blender
occasionally to scrape sides with rubber spatula.
(Batter may be slightly lumpy). Pour batter into pan.
Bake about 35 minutes or until wooden pick inserted in
center comes out clean. Immediately sprinkle chocolate
pieces over cake. Place baking sheet over pan so
contained heat will soften chocolate pieces. Spread
softened chocolate evenly over cake; sprinkle with
reserved nuts. Serve warm.
*To prepare cake with electric mixer, measure all
ingredients except nuts and chocolate pieces into
large mixer bowl. Blend 1/2 minute on low speed,
scraping bowl constantly. Beat 3 minutes high speed,
scraping bowl occasionally. Bake as directed.
**If using self-rising flour, omit baking powder and
salt.
